Castalia, Ohio

Population 875

Castalia is located in Erie County, OH. The population is 875, making Castalia the 6th largest city in Erie County.

There are 3 public schools in Castalia with an average Homefacts rating of B-. The total crime rate for Castalia is moderate , and there are 4 registered sex offenders residing in the city.
